CVE-2023-3263

22
FAUCET Score

CVE-2023-3263 is an authentication bypass vulnerability affecting Dataprobe iBoot PDU devices running firmware version 1.43.03312023 or earlier. This flaw allows an unauthenticated attacker to obtain a valid authorization token by exploiting mishandled special characters in the REST API, enabling them to read sensitive relay and power distribution information. Rated 7.5 HIGH, it is easily exploitable over the network with low attack complexity and no user interaction, leading to high confidentiality impact. While there is no known active exploitation or public exploit code, the vulnerability has garnered significant community discussion and media coverage, indicating notable interest.
